Four Main Bunion Surgery Procedures in Singapore
Whether you're considering treatment options or comparing approaches, here are four widely used bunion surgery techniques available in Singapore:
1. Exostectomy - Removal of the bony bump (bunion) without realigning the toe. Best suited for minor bunions and typically combined with other techniques to address misalignment. Minimally invasive but does not correct underlying structural issues.
2. Osteotomy (including variants like Chevron, Scarf, Austin, Akin) - The surgeon cuts the metatarsal bone and shifts it to realign the toe. Internal fixation (screws, pins, or plates) is used.
3. Arthrodesis (Fusion) - Fuses the big toe joint (or sometimes the base of the metatarsal, as in Lapidus) using hardware to maintain alignment. Ideal for severe bunions, arthritis, hypermobility, or instability. Very stable with low recurrence, but permanently limits joint mobility.
4. Minimally Invasive (Keyhole) Bunion Surgery - Performed via multiple tiny incisions (2–4 mm), using burrs and special instruments, often with fluoroscopic guidance or under direct vision.
